Haddenberg is the smallest district of the municipality of Haina (monastery) in the north Hessian district of Waldeck-Frankenberg . The Fischbach settlement a good 2 km northeast belongs to Haddenberg .
The village is located in the east of the municipality in the middle of the wooded nature park Kellerwald-Edersee . The desert garden rises only 2 km to the east, at 675 m above sea level. NN highest mountain in the basement forest .
The place is mentioned for the first time in 1144. The village probably emerged from a miners ' settlement . About 700 m east of Haddenberg, at the foot of the desert garden, there is a historic Pingenfeld at the former iron mine "Haingrube", where a Roteisenstein camp was still being exploited until 1871.
On July 1, 1972, until then independent municipality Hadde mountain was in the course of administrative reform in Hesse on a voluntary basis in the community Haina / Kloster (former spelling) incorporated . For Haddenberg, as for the other parts of the town, a local district with a local advisory board and mayor was established.
